Abstract

An energy-saving method for a 3D display device provided by the present invention includes: detecting a human face within the monitoring range of the 3D display device; if a human face is detected, judging whether it is intended to be used; The display device is switched to a tracking interaction mode; if no intention of use is detected, it is switched to a 2D non-tracking interaction mode, which effectively solves the energy-saving problem of the 3D display device.

Description

technical field [0001] The present invention relates to the technical field of terminal application technology, in particular to a method and system for energy saving of a 3D display device. Background technique [0002] With the continuous development of social productivity and science and technology, all walks of life pay more and more attention to the research of Virtual Reality (VR) technology, VR technology has also made great progress, and gradually become a new field of science and technology. As a simulation system to experience the virtual world, VR technology uses interactive 3D dynamic vision and system simulation of physical behavior to immerse the operator in the simulation environment. [0003] At present, VR technology can be used to derive various human-computer interaction products.
